Having issues trying to plan a trip. Too many variables getting in the way. Kids are getting older so the option of pulling them from school for a trip is no longer an option. It looks like it comes down to going during school vacation, long lines, big crowds . Looking at the summer months or Holiday weeks at this point (this year or next). If you had to choose which would you choose based on crowds and atmosphere, June, July, (August not and option) Thanksgiving week, Christmas week, February Vacation or April Vacation.

It depends on when your April vacation falls. If it falls within a week of Easter (week before, week after) then, not a good time- very crowded (though lovely). But if it falls two weeks before or after Easter, it's a great time to go. My next best pick would be Thanksgiving week.

Our first trip was in July just after the 4th. We went on July 10-16. Besides being hot and humid, it was great. I didn't find the lines horrible. I used the fastpasses. We went back to the room in the middle of the day and then returned to the parks late afternoon/evening.
I would not hesitate to go in July again.

If your April vacation falls when MA does (3rd week of April) we've found it a wonderful time to be down. Temps usually in the upper 70's no humidity, and not overly crowded.

February, no others compete
We have been at all the time you listed. We love going in early February, not during Race Week. We have pictures in the MK that look like we are the only people there. The lines are so short, maybe 5 minutes. The weather is great. We love it.

We are in the same situation- not easy to pull them out of school...the last 2 years we did this:
We left the day ( actually the exact afternoon) of our kid's last day of school, and then went to WDW for that last week of June.
The crowds were pretty good- they tend to increase as the time goes on-
This year because of extra snow days, we will be leaving much later and now will be in WDW on 4th of july... So we leave Nj on the 25th and stay till July 7th- I have a feeling it may be pretty crowded. But we will see how it goes.
